The Living Word
“For the word of God is living and powerful, and sharper than any two-edged sword, piercing even to the division of soul and spirit, and of joints and marrow, and is a discerner of the thoughts and intents of the heart.” – Hebrews 4:12 NKJV
Reflection
The Word of God is alive. Like a surgeon’s scalpel, it cuts precisely, removing what hinders us. It separates soul from spirit, joints from marrow—touching both the visible and invisible. Nothing is hidden from its light. We cannot underestimate the Word’s power to renew our minds and equip us for battle. It anchors us in storms, feeds us daily, and secures our victory.
